Spelling of verb + ing

1. Most verbs just add -ing.
Wear…wearing
Go…going
Cook…cooking

2. If the infinitive ends in –e, drop the –e and add ing:
Write…writing
Smile…smiling

3. When a one syllable verb has one vowel and ends in a consonant, double the consonant. Exception to this rule: do not double w, x, y.
Sit…sitting
Get…getting
Run…running

Present continuous

The Present continuous or present progressive
The present continuous describes an activity that is happening now:
She’s wearing jeans
I’m studying English


It also describes an activity in the near future:
I’m playing tennis this afternoon
Catha’s seeing her boyfriend tonight
